Plot & Atmosphere

The story follows six women who reunite for a caving expedition in the Appalachian Mountains one year after a tragic accident claimed the family of the protagonist, Sarah.

The Trap: Tension rises early when a cave-in traps them in an undocumented system.

The Threat: They soon realize they are not alone; the cave is home to "crawlers"—blind, humanoid predators that hunt by sound.

Themes: Beyond the gore, the film explores heavy themes of grief, betrayal, and claustrophobia. Critical Review & Highlights

Cinematography: The film is praised for using limited light sources (flares, glow sticks, and camera infrared) to create a terrifying sense of isolation.

Pacing: It masterfully transitions from a "survival against nature" drama into a full-blown "creature feature".

Character Dynamics: Unlike many horror movies, the all-female cast is portrayed as capable and athletic, making their "descent" into savagery more impactful. THE DESCENT (2005) - Movie Review

Into the Abyss: Why "The Descent" Reigns Supreme in Hindi Dubbing

In the vast landscape of horror cinema, few films manage to burrow under the skin quite like Neil Marshall’s 2005 masterpiece, The Descent. While the original English version is celebrated for its claustrophobic terror, the phrase "The Descent movie Hindi dubbed top" has become a common search query, revealing a fascinating cultural phenomenon. For a significant segment of Indian viewers, the Hindi-dubbed version isn't just a convenience; it is the definitive way to experience the film’s raw, primal fear. Its top-tier status in the dubbed horror genre stems from a perfect storm of universal themes, accessible dubbing, and a terrifying antagonist that transcends language.

First, the core horror of The Descent is inherently visual and psychological, making it ripe for dubbing. The film’s true monster is not just the Crawlers (the humanoid creatures), but the crushing, suffocating darkness of an unmapped cave system. The fear of isolation, grief (the protagonist Sarah’s loss of her family), and betrayal are emotions that require no translation. A Hindi dub does not diminish these themes; instead, it localizes the screams, the whispers of panic, and the desperate pleas for help. When the dialogue is rendered in Hindi, the visceral grunts and cries of the all-female cast become immediately recognizable to the desi audience, pulling them deeper into the characters’ physical and emotional descent into madness.

Second, the quality of the dubbing for this particular film has elevated it to the "top" of its category. Unlike poorly synced, robotic translations that plague many B-movie dubs, The Descent’s Hindi version benefits from skilled voice actors who understand the rhythm of horror. The rapid, breathy exchanges between Juno and Sarah during the cave-in, or the terrified shrieks as the Crawlers attack, are recreated with authentic urgency. The Hindi language, with its rich vocabulary for fear (dar, khauf, ghabrahat), adds a distinct texture to the film. Phrases like "Andar kuch hai" (There is something inside) or "Bhaag, yeh andhere mein hai" (Run, it is in the dark) carry a different kind of weight, tapping into the Indian cultural fear of dark, unknown spaces (andhere ka dar).

Finally, the film’s antagonist—the Crawlers—benefits from the lack of complex dialogue. These creatures do not speak; they screech, click, and move in the dark. Because the horror relies on sound design and visual stalking rather than English wordplay, the Hindi dub loses none of its scare factor. In fact, for a Hindi-speaking audience, the silence of the Crawlers becomes even more menacing when contrasted with the crystal-clear, panicked Hindi of the human survivors. The creatures represent a universal, wordless evil, while the human drama, now in a familiar language, becomes a relatable nightmare.

In conclusion, the demand for a "top" Hindi-dubbed version of The Descent is a testament to the film’s timeless construction. It proves that true horror is a universal language. By successfully translating the women’s fear, grief, and survival instinct into Hindi without losing the film’s claustrophobic intensity, the dubbed version allows a wider Indian audience to fall into the same pitch-black abyss. It is not just a movie; it is an experience of shared panic, and for many, it remains the gold standard of what a dubbed horror film should be.
